Duskmon
- Color
- Purple
- Cost
- 6
- DP
- 6000
- Digivolve Cost 1
- Purple 3 from Lv.3
- Digivolve Cost 2
- Purple 3 from Tamer
- Form
- Hybrid
- Attribute
- Variable
- Type
- Wizard
Card Text 1- [Special Digivolution Condition]
- [Digivolve] [Koichi Kimura]: Cost 2/[Velgrmon]: Cost 1
- [Effect]
-
[On Play] [When Digivolving] Until the end of your opponent's turn, change the original color of 1 of your opponent's Digimon or Tamers to 1 non-white color.
[When Attacking] 1 of your Digimon or Tamers may digivolve into a level 4 card with the [Hybrid] trait in the trash with the digivolution cost reduced by 1.
Card Text 2- [Inherited Effect]
- [On Deletion] You may play 1 Tamer card with a play cost of 4 or less from your trash without paying the cost.
Card Q&A
-
Q3026
Jun. 19, 2026
- Does a digivolution requirement that digivolves from a Tamer mean that the Tamer that will become a digivolution card is treated as a Digimon when it digivolves?
-
No, it digivolves from the Tamer as-is. It isn't treated as a Digimon that digivolves, therefore "when a Digimon would digivolve" effects and "when a Digimon digivolves" effects don't trigger.
In addition, this digivolution requirement can be used to digivolve a Tamer even if a "Digimon can't digivolve" effect activates.
-
Q3027
Jun. 19, 2026
- Is a digivolution bonus draw performed even when a Tamer digivolves?
-
Yes, you perform a digivolution bonus draw.
A digivolution bonus draw is performed for any kind of digivolution.
-
Q3028
Jun. 19, 2026
- If this card digivolves from a Tamer that was played this turn, can it attack in the same turn?
-
No, it can't.
Even if a card digivolves from a card that was placed on the field in the same turn, it can't attack during that turn. It can only attack in the turns after it's played.
-
Q3029
Jun. 21, 2024
- What does the "change the original color" effect do, exactly?
-
Such effects change the original color shown on the target card to the predetermined color shown in the effect.
For example, if a Digimon's original color is red and it's chosen as the target for a "[On Play] [When Digivolving] Until the end of your opponent's turn, change the original color of 1 of your opponent's Digimon or Tamers to 1 non-white color" effect, then you choose a non-white color, and that Digimon's original color will become that color.
-
Q3030
Jun. 21, 2024
- What happens if a Digimon that gained a color has its original color changed by the "change the original color" effect?
-
Its original color is changed, and it retains the gained color.
Gained colors don't affect the original color.
-
Q3031
Jun. 21, 2024
- What happens if a Digimon has its original color changed and is then affected by a "change the original color" effect again?
- The original color is changed to the most recent color.
-
Q3032
Jun. 21, 2024
- What original colors can this card's [On Play] [When Digivolving] effect change an opponent's Digimon or Tamer to?
- The original color can be changed to any 1 color from among red, blue, yellow, green, black, or purple.
-
Q3033
Jun. 21, 2024
- When digivolving with this card’s [When Attacking] effect, do the digivolution requirements have to be met?
- Yes, the digivolution requirements have to be met.
-
Q6656
Jun. 19, 2026
- Is a Tamer card placed under a Digimon considered a digivolution card?
-
Yes, it is.
If the Digimon leaves the field, that Tamer is trashed like normal digivolution cards.
-
Q6657
Jun. 19, 2026
- Does a Digimon gain the security effects in the lower text of a Tamer card in its digivolution cards?
- No, it does not.
-
Q6658
Jun. 19, 2026
- Does a Digimon gain the inherited effects in the lower text of a Tamer card in its digivolution cards?
- Yes, it does.
